#627240 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#627240 is composed of 38.4% red, 44.7%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14% cyan, 0% magenta, 43.9%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 79.2 degrees, a saturation of 28.1% and a lightness of 34.9%. #627240 color hex could be obtained by blending #c4e480 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#627240 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#627240 has RGB values of R:98, G:114,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0, Y:0.44,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 6451776.
